Jennings v. Board of Clinical Social Work, Marriage & Family Therapy & Mental Health Counseling, Department of Professional Regulation
588 So. 2d 656, 1991 Fla. App. LEXIS 11134, 1991 WL 224959
Opinion
We reverse on the point petitioner raised in issue one, pursuant to Krakow v. Department of Professional Regulation, Board of Chiropractic, 586 So.2d 1271 (Fla. 1st DCA 1991), in which this court stated that a license applicant must be notified within 90 days under Section 120.-60(2), Florida Statutes (1989); We do not reach issues two and three.
